WebApr 7, 2024 · Background: Diabetes mellitus is a lifelong disease requiring daily self-care activities for better outcomes. Although most of these self-care activities for outpatients are taught in primary health care, their actual practice occurs at home where patients stay. Type 1 can be stressful at times, so bear with us! Here are the symptoms of highs and lows. High symptoms: nausea, deep sighing breaths, confusion, flushed and warm skin, drowsiness.
